TRANSFERS La Dernière Heure reports that Anderlecht have enquired about Maximilan Middelstädt, a 27-year-old left-back from Herta Berlin. Despite over 130 games in the Bundesliga, he has ended up on the bench this season and will be out of contract in June. That makes him an interesting track.
Middelstädt progressed from youth to Herta's first team in 2014. Once worth €14 million, he has now dropped to €2 million. However, La Dernière Heure also learned that Anderlecht informed too late. Several other clubs preceded them.
Purple White are very keen to add a left-back to the current core. In Brian Riemer's system, the backs are important positions and with Moussa N'Diaye, there is only one real left-back available. And even then, he was brought in with the intention of maturing at the RSCA Futures this season. Given the system Felice Mazzu wanted to play (3-5-2), no replacements for the departing Sergio Gomez and the loaned Bogdan Mykhaylichenko were sought in the summer.
